学习JavaScript网站交互的最佳方法:熟悉HTML、CSS和JavaScript基础知识;掌握事件监听器和DOM操作以响应用户点击或键盘输入;利用AJAX技术实现与服务器的异步通信;学习使用现代前端框架(如React、Vue或Angular)提高开发效率和可维护性。
在数字化时代,网站已经成为我们日常生活中不可或缺的一部分,无论是个人博客、企业官网,还是在线购物平台,网站的功能和交互性都至关重要,而 JavaScript 作为网页开发的核心技术之一,更是构建现代网站的基石,对于初学者来说,从零开始学习 JavaScript 网站交互是一项挑战,但只要掌握正确的学习方法和实践项目,就一定能够逐步上手。
JavaScript 基础入门
要学习 JavaScript 网站交互,首先需要掌握 JavaScript 的基础知识,JavaScript 是一种解释型脚本语言,具有简洁的语法和强大的功能,它可以直接嵌入到 HTML 页面中,并且可以操作网页元素、处理用户事件等。
在学习 JavaScript 的过程中,建议初学者重点掌握以下几个核心概念:
-
变量与数据类型:了解如何声明变量、使用字符串、数字、布尔值等基本数据类型。
-
条件语句与循环:学会使用 if/else 语句进行条件判断,以及 for 循环、while 循环等控制结构。
-
函数:掌握如何定义和调用函数,以及如何传递参数和返回值。
-
数组与对象:了解数组的创建和使用方法,以及对象的创建和属性访问方式。
JavaScript 事件驱动与交互
网站交互的核心在于用户与网页之间的交互,JavaScript 通过事件驱动的方式来实现这种交互,当用户执行某个操作(如点击按钮、滚动页面等)时,会触发相应的事件,我们可以在 JavaScript 中监听这些事件,并编写相应的处理函数来响应用户的操作。
以下代码展示了如何在用户点击按钮时弹出一个警告框: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">JavaScript 网站交互示例</title>
</head>
<body>
<button id="myButton">点击我</button>
<script>
// 获取按钮元素
var button = document.getElementById("myButton");
// 为按钮添加点击事件监听器
button.addEventListener("click", function() {
alert("你点击了按钮!");
});
</script>
</body>
</html>
学习网站交互框架
除了基础的 JavaScript 技能外,掌握一些常用的网站交互框架(如 jQuery、React 等)可以大大提高开发效率和代码质量。
jQuery 是一个轻量级的 JavaScript 库,它简化了 DOM 操作、事件处理、动画等方面的工作,React 则是一款用于构建用户界面的 JavaScript 库,它具有高效的组件化思想和虚拟 DOM 技术,使得构建复杂的单页应用变得更加容易。
实践项目与拓展学习
理论学习固然重要,但实践才是检验真理的唯一标准,建议初学者通过实际项目来巩固所学知识,并不断拓展自己的技能范围,可以从简单的项目开始,逐步挑战更复杂的项目,参加开源项目或技术社区交流也是提升自己技能的好途径。